Understanding the Legal Framework of Gambling in Australia
Australia maintains a robust legal gambling framework to ensure fair play and consumer protection. The Interactive Gambling Act of 2001 governs online casinos, while state-based authorities regulate physical establishments. Legal gambling in Australia is permitted under strict licensing conditions, ensuring operators adhere to transparency and safety standards. This framework supports both land-based and online casinos, fostering a competitive yet trustworthy industry.

Key Regulations Governing Casino Operations
Regulatory bodies such as the Australian Communications and Media Authority (ACMA) and state gaming commissions enforce stringent rules to prevent fraud and money laundering. Operators must undergo regular audits to ensure fair play, with random number generators (RNGs) certified for randomness. These measures protect players while upholding the integrity of Australian casinos. Additionally, responsible gaming initiatives are integrated into regulations to address problem gambling risks.
Responsible Gambling Initiatives in Australia
Responsible gaming is a cornerstone of Australia’s gambling strategy, with initiatives like self-exclusion programs and deposit limits. Organizations such as Gambling Help Online provide free support services, while casinos themselves promote awareness through mandatory warnings and session reminders. These efforts reflect a national commitment to minimizing harm while allowing adults to enjoy gambling responsibly. Online casinos are also required to display responsible gaming resources prominently.
